    I looked into this and don't understand how any search engine spider would find the back links to my sites placed in my profile, since you must be logged in to view that page. To illustrate, go ahead and set up a profile at the suggested site, then display the profile (yes, the back links appear). But if you use another browser where you are not logged in (i.e., switch from Firefox to IE) and try to display the url of your profile, it will not display the profile with back links since it requires you to be logged in. Obviously, this would be a big problem for spiders.

    The best "trick" to get high PR backlinks is to develop a high quality site. Plain and simple. If you make a worthwhile site, promote it a little bit through blogs, forums, ect... eventually you will start getting quality backlinks without having to "work" for them. Quality is, and always will be, the best promotional tool available.
